Daniel Bell, the Harvard sociologist, forecast that an emerging "service society" would surface as machines began to replace muscle power on the farm and in the factory. Bell envisioned a service society elbowing its way past the industrial era because there was no way to anticipate the impact of a microelectronic information epoch which was still in its early infancy.
